After hospitalization, Progressions offers short-term restorative senior care

In a recent blog post on restorative senior care, we noted that many older persons aren’t physically ready to go home after hospitalization or rehab. While a temporary stay at a nursing home may be in order, increasingly, many families prefer the alternative of restorative care in a more home-like environment.

Now, Country Meadows Retirement Communities has a new restorative senior care service to help area seniors achieve their recovery goals and prevent re-hospitalization. Our Progressions program helps them increase strength and energy to live more independently, more healthily and more safely.

Progressions is an ideal solution for anyone who needs a respite stay for four to eight weeks—and costs far less than a nursing home. But Progressions, an extension of our Pathways Restorative Services™, entails much more than rest and relaxation. As its name implies, its intent is to help people make physical progress so they can resume a more active, enjoyable lifestyle.

Personalized therapy goals and plans guide seniors toward recovery

Progressions is designed for people to be active in their own recovery. Our restorative care professionals work with each participant to create an individual therapy plan listing goals and how to achieve them. The focus for each person is to improve skills needed to perform daily tasks, while receiving personalized senior care and hospitality from our support team.

This program would benefit any older adult who needs:

  • Significant assistance with activities of daily living (ADLs) and mobility (including a two-person or mechanical lift transfer)
  • Seven days a week of therapy and restorative support around the clock
    • 24/7 access to nurses
    • Support with co-morbidities and chronic diseases (daily weights, skin checks, blood pressure monitoring)
    • Special dietary, medication (Coumadin®, insulin) or wound care support
    • Coordination of care resources
    • A vibrant, home-like environment to foster the social and emotional aspects of healing

A recent Progressions participant named Pat said, “If you’re thinking of a place that is like home, this is it. I’ve never come across a place that shows so much love, care and compassion. … I am grateful for regaining my independence to go home.”

Our Progressions program also offers these senior care services:

  • Access to an on-site certified therapy gym and assistive devices
  • Medication management
  • Daily therapeutic activities
  • Assistance with bathing, dressing, hygiene and laundry

Participants in Progressions also receive three chef-prepared daily meals, personalized dietary support, a comfortably furnished private apartment, a personal bathroom and transportation to medical appointments.

After their short-term stay in Progressions, seniors either return to their homes or decide to remain at Country Meadows permanently at a level of care appropriate for them.
